Aqualife is the world’s largest fish vaccine delivery company but we’re not just about vaccination. Since 1996 we have been leading and pioneering farmed fish health and welfare. From our bases in Scotland and Norway, we work with aquaculture clients across the world.
We are a service- and values-led organisation, and pride ourselves on offering the very best in fish care through fully trained and experienced teams of Fish Care Professionals, setting the industry benchmarks for quality, safety and hygiene.
Our teams have vaccinated more than 800 million fish to date; that’s over £10 billion of fish kept healthy and disease free. We also offer a range of training courses and a variety of fish care and handling services.

To tie in with increased internationalisation of our vaccination services, Aqualife Services have launched a new European fish health and welfare service. Based in Portugal, the service is centred on fish vet Nuno Ribiero, who joined the company in June. The initial focus will be on flatfish farms on the Atlantic coast and bass and bream aquaculture in the Mediterranean. However, this is just the start of our ambition to provide holistic health and welfare services to our global vaccination customers.
